Python script to reset Orthanc to reload Lua scripts when scripts are modified

import sys | |
import time | |
import logging | |
import requests | |
from watchdog.observers import Observer | |
from watchdog.events import FileSystemEventHandler | |
ORTHANC_HOST = "http://localhost:8042" | |
ORTHANC_RESET_URL = ORTHANC_HOST + "/tools/reset" | |
# Set user/pass if basic authentication is enabled | |
USER = "" | |
PASS = "" | |
class FileReloaderEvent(FileSystemEventHandler): | |
"""Handler for modified file events that triggers Orthanc to restart.""" | |
def on_modified(self, event): | |
logging.info(event.src_path + " was modified. Restarting Orthanc...") | |
if (USER and PASS): | |
requests.post(ORTHANC_RESET_URL, auth=(USER, PASS)) | |
else: | |
requests.post(ORTHANC_RESET_URL) | |
if __name__ == "__main__": | |
logging.basicConfig(level=logging.INFO, | |
format='%(asctime)s - %(message)s', | |
datefmt='%Y-%m-%d %H:%M:%S') | |
path = sys.argv[1] if len(sys.argv) > 1 else '.' | |
event_handler = FileReloaderEvent() | |
observer = Observer() | |
observer.schedule(event_handler, path, recursive=False) | |
observer.start() | |
try: | |
while True: | |
time.sleep(1) | |
except KeyboardInterrupt: | |
observer.stop() | |
observer.join() |

Notes:
This script works great with Python 2. There is an issue with Python 3 and Watchdog where multiple requests are issued per file modification (only tested on Windows) - See: gorakhargosh/watchdog#346.
